+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: AcpiRsCreateResourceList
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S:
+ * ByteStreamBuffer - Pointer to the resource byte stream
+ * OutputBuffer - Pointer to the user's buffer
+ * OutputBufferLength - Pointer to the size of OutputBuffer
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status - AE_OK if okay, else a valid ACPI_STATUS code
+ * If OutputBuffer is not large enough, OutputBufferLength
+ * indicates how large OutputBuffer should be, else it
+ * indicates how may UINT8 elements of OutputBuffer are valid.
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Takes the byte stream returned from a _CRS, _PRS control method
+ * execution and parses the stream to create a linked list
+ * of device resources.
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+ACPI_STATUS
+AcpiRsCreateResourceList (
+ 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T *ByteStreamBuffer,
+ UINT8 *OutputBuffer,
+ UINT32 *OutputBufferLength)
+{
+
+ ACPI_STATUS Status;
+ UINT8 *ByteStreamStart = NULL;
+ UINT32 ListSizeNeeded = 0;
+ UINT32 ByteStreamBufferLength = 0;
+
+
+ FUNCTION_TRACE ("RsCreateResourceList");
+
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O, ("RsCreateResourceList: ByteStreamBuffer = %p\n",
+ ByteStreamBuffer));
+
+ /*
+ * Params already validated, so we don't re-validate here
+ */
+
+ ByteStreamBufferLength = ByteStreamBuffer->Buffer.Length;
+ ByteStreamStart = ByteStreamBuffer->Buffer.Pointer;
+
+ /*
+ * Pass the ByteStreamBuffer into a module that can calculate
+ * the buffer size needed for the linked list
+ */
+ Status = AcpiRsCalculateListLength (ByteStreamStart,
+ ByteStreamBufferLength,
+ &ListSizeNeeded);
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sCreateResourceList: Status=%d ListSizeNeeded=%d\n",
+ Status, ListSizeNeeded));
+
+ /*
+ * Exit with the error passed back
+ */
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* If the linked list will fit into the available buffer
+ * call to fill in the list
+ */
+
+ if (ListSizeNeeded <= *OutputBufferLength)
+ {
+ /*
+ * Zero out the return buffer before proceeding
+ */
+ MEMSET (OutputBuffer, 0x00, *OutputBufferLength);
+
+ Status = AcpiRsByteStreamToList (ByteStreamStart,
+ ByteStreamBufferLength,
+ &OutputBuffer);
+
+ /*
+ * Exit with the error passed back
+ */
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
+ }
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O, ("RsByteStreamToList: OutputBuffer = %p\n",
+ OutputBuffer));
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 *OutputBufferLength = ListSizeNeeded;
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BUFFER_OVERFLOW);
+ }
+
+ *OutputBufferLength = ListSizeNeeded;
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
+
+}

+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: AcpiRsCreatePciRoutingTable
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S:
+ * PackageObject - Pointer to an 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T
+ * package
+ * OutputBuffer - Pointer to the user's buffer
+ * OutputBufferLength - Size of OutputBuffer
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status AE_OK if okay, else a valid ACPI_STATUS code.
+ * If the OutputBuffer is too small, the error will be
+ * AE_BUFFER_OVERFLOW and OutputBufferLength will point
+ * to the size buffer needed.
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Takes the 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T package and creates a
+ * linked list of PCI interrupt descriptions
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+ACPI_STATUS
+AcpiRsCreatePciRoutingTable (
+ 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T *PackageObject,
+ UINT8 *OutputBuffer,
+ UINT32 *OutputBufferLength)
+{
+ UINT8 *Buffer = OutputBuffer;
+ 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T **TopObjectList = NULL;
+ 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T **SubObjectList = NULL;
+ 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T *PackageElement = NULL;
+ UINT32 BufferSizeNeeded = 0;
+ UINT32 NumberOfElements = 0;
+ UINT32 Index = 0;
+ PCI_ROUTING_TABLE *UserPrt = NULL;
+ ACPI_STATUS Status;
+
+
+ FUNCTION_TRACE ("RsCreatePciRoutingTable");
+
+
+ /*
+ * Params already validated, so we don't re-validate here
+ */
+
+ Status = AcpiRsCalculatePciRoutingTableLength(PackageObject,
+ &BufferSizeNeeded);
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sCreatePciRoutingTable: BufferSizeNeeded = %d\n",
+ BufferSizeNeeded));
+
+ /*
+ * If the data will fit into the available buffer
+ * call to fill in the list
+ */
+ if (BufferSizeNeeded <= *OutputBufferLength)
+ {
+ /*
+ * Zero out the return buffer before proceeding
+ */
+ MEMSET (OutputBuffer, 0x00, *OutputBufferLength);
+
+ /*
+ * Loop through the ACPI_INTERNAL_OBJECTS - Each object should
+ * contain a UINT32 Address, a UINT8 Pin, a Name and a UINT8
+ * SourceIndex.
+ */
+ TopObjectList = PackageObject->Package.Elements;
+ NumberOfElements = PackageObject->Package.Count;
+ UserPrt = (PCI_ROUTING_TABLE *) Buffer;
+
+ for (Index = 0; Index < NumberOfElements; Index++)
+ {
+ /*
+ * Point UserPrt past this current structure
+ *
+ * NOTE: On the first iteration, UserPrt->Length will
+ * be zero because we cleared the return buffer earlier
+ */
+ Buffer += UserPrt->Length;
+ Buffer = ROUND_PTR_UP_TO_4 (Buffer, UINT8);
+ UserPrt = (PCI_ROUTING_TABLE *) Buffer;
+
+ /*
+ * Fill in the Length field with the information we
+ * have at this point.
+ * The minus one is to subtract the size of the
+ * UINT8 Source[1] member because it is added below.
+ */
+ UserPrt->Length = (sizeof (PCI_ROUTING_TABLE) - 1);
+
+ /*
+ * Dereference the sub-package
+ */
+ PackageElement = *TopObjectList;
+
+ /*
+ * The SubObjectList will now point to an array of
+ * the four IRQ elements: Address, Pin, Source and
+ * SourceIndex
+ */
+ SubObjectList = PackageElement->Package.Elements;
+
+ /*
+ * Dereference the Address
+ */
+ if (ACPI_TYPE_NUMBER == (*SubObjectList)->Common.Type)
+ {
+ UserPrt->Data.Address =
+ (*SubObjectList)->Number.Value;
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BAD_DATA);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Dereference the Pin
+ */
+ SubObjectList++;
+
+ if (ACPI_TYPE_NUMBER == (*SubObjectList)->Common.Type)
+ {
+ UserPrt->Data.Pin =
+ (UINT32) (*SubObjectList)->Number.Value;
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BAD_DATA);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Dereference the Source Name
+ */
+ SubObjectList++;
+
+ if (ACPI_TYPE_STRING == (*SubObjectList)->Common.Type)
+ {
+ STRCPY (UserPrt->Data.Source,
+ (*SubObjectList)->String.Pointer);
+
+ /*
+ * Add to the Length field the length of the string
+ */
+ UserPrt->Length += (*SubObjectList)->String.Length;
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 /*
+ * If this is a number, then the Source Name
+ * is NULL, since the entire buffer was zeroed
+ * out, we can leave this alone.
+ */
+ if (ACPI_TYPE_NUMBER == (*SubObjectList)->Common.Type)
+ {
+ /*
+ * Add to the Length field the length of
+ * the UINT32 NULL
+ */
+ UserPrt->Length += sizeof (UINT32);
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BAD_DATA);
+ }
+ }
+
+ /* Now align the current length */
+
+ UserPrt->Length = ROUND_UP_TO_32BITS (UserPrt->Length);
+
+ /*
+ * Dereference the Source Index
+ */
+ SubObjectList++;
+
+ if (ACPI_TYPE_NUMBER == (*SubObjectList)->Common.Type)
+ {
+ UserPrt->Data.SourceIndex =
+ (UINT32) (*SubObjectList)->Number.Value;
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BAD_DATA);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Point to the next ACPI_OPERAND_OBJECT
+ */
+ TopObjectList++;
+ }
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sCreatePciRoutingTable: OutputBuffer = %p\n",
+ OutputBuffer));
+ }
+
+ else
+ {
+ *OutputBufferLength = BufferSizeNeeded;
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BUFFER_OVERFLOW);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Report the amount of buffer used
+ */
+ *OutputBufferLength = BufferSizeNeeded;
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
+}

+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: AcpiRsCreateByteStream
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S:
+ * LinkedListBuffer - Pointer to the resource linked list
+ * OutputBuffer - Pointer to the user's buffer
+ * OutputBufferLength - Size of OutputBuffer
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status AE_OK if okay, else a valid ACPI_STATUS code.
+ * If the OutputBuffer is too small, the error will be
+ * AE_BUFFER_OVERFLOW and OutputBufferLength will point
+ * to the size buffer needed.
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Takes the linked list of device resources and
+ * creates a bytestream to be used as input for the
+ * _SRS control method.
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+ACPI_STATUS
+AcpiRsCreateByteStream (
+ RESOURCE *LinkedListBuffer,
+ UINT8 *OutputBuffer,
+ UINT32 *OutputBufferLength)
+{
+ ACPI_STATUS Status;
+ UINT32 ByteStreamSizeNeeded = 0;
+
+
+ FUNCTION_TRACE ("RsCreateByteStream");
+
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sCreateByteStream: LinkedListBuffer = %p\n",
+ LinkedListBuffer));
+
+ /*
+ * Params already validated, so we don't re-validate here
+ *
+ * Pass the LinkedListBuffer into a module that can calculate
+ * the buffer size needed for the byte stream.
+ */
+ Status = AcpiRsCalculateByteStreamLength (LinkedListBuffer,
+ &ByteStreamSizeNeeded);
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sCreateByteStream: ByteStreamSizeNeeded=%d, %s\n",
+ ByteStreamSizeNeeded,
+ AcpiCmFormatException (Status)));
+
+ /*
+ * Exit with the error passed back
+ */
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* If the linked list will fit into the available buffer
+ * call to fill in the list
+ */
+
+ if (ByteStreamSizeNeeded <= *OutputBufferLength)
+ {
+ /*
+ * Zero out the return buffer before proceeding
+ */
+ MEMSET (OutputBuffer, 0x00, *OutputBufferLength);
+
+ Status = AcpiRsListToByteStream (LinkedListBuffer,
+ ByteStreamSizeNeeded,
+ &OutputBuffer);
+
+ /*
+ * Exit with the error passed back
+ */
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E (Status))
+ {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(Status);
+ }
+
+ DEBUG_PRINT (VERBOSE_INFO,
+ ("RsListToByteStream: OutputBuffer = %p\n",
+ OutputBuffer));
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 *OutputBufferLength = ByteStreamSizeNeeded;
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_BUFFER_OVERFLOW);
+ }
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S (AE_OK);
+}
